Module: Platformx::S3Helpers
- Defined in:
- lib/platformx/aws.rb
Overview
Amazon S3 helpers
Instance Method Summary collapse
-
#x_s3_get_link(key: "", bucket: "", bucket_path: "", verbose: false) ⇒ String
Download link from S3 asset.
-
#x_s3_init ⇒ Fog::Storage
Set up Amazon S3 connection.
-
#x_s3_upload(new_filename: "", file: "", bucket: "#{Platformx.configuration.aws_bucket}", path: "") ⇒ Object
Upload file to S3 with the given parameters.
Instance Method Details
#x_s3_get_link(key: "", bucket: "", bucket_path: "", verbose: false) ⇒ String
Note:
The returned public URL will expire in 7 days
Download link from S3 asset

# File 'lib/platformx/aws.rb', line 56 def x_s3_get_link(key: "", bucket: "", bucket_path: "", verbose: false) connection = x_s3_init expiry = Time.now.to_i + 604800 connection.directories.new(:key => "#{bucket}").files.new(:key => "#{bucket_path}/#{key}").url(expiry) if verbose == true # returns more information about file from s3 # directory = connection.directories.get("files.myclocktower.com") # file = directory.files.get("support/#{support_id}/#{key}") #return file.url(expiry) end end |
#x_s3_init ⇒ Fog::Storage
Set up Amazon S3 connection

# File 'lib/platformx/aws.rb', line 13 def x_s3_init() connection = Fog::Storage.new({ :provider => 'AWS', :region => Platformx.configuration.aws_region, :aws_access_key_id => Platformx.configuration.aws_access_key_id, :aws_secret_access_key => Platformx.configuration.aws_secret_access_key }) return connection end |
#x_s3_upload(new_filename: "", file: "", bucket: "#{Platformx.configuration.aws_bucket}", path: "") ⇒ Object
Upload file to S3 with the given parameters

# File 'lib/platformx/aws.rb', line 31 def x_s3_upload(new_filename: "", file: "", bucket: "#{Platformx.configuration.aws_bucket}", path: "") # Obtaining an S3 connection connection = x_s3_init # Creating the directory to upload the file to bucket = connection.directories.create(key: "#{bucket}/#{path}", public: false) # upload that resume file = bucket.files.create( :key => "#{new_filename}", :body => open(file), :public => false ) end |
